For my friend dog1

Killed 7:35 a.m. this morning, Weighed-23.0 lbs, R. spur-1 an 1 quarter inch, L. spur-1 and 3 eights inch, beard-11 and 3 quarter inches.
Your score is 23 + 12.5 + 13.75 + 23.5 = 72.75





Today was opening day in Georgia. I got in the woods around 5:30 a.m., really no idea where to go, just walked in where I heard a bird a couple weeks ago. At 6:50 a.m. he gobbled about 250 or 300 yards away. Some people say don't call while he's on the roost, but I do, but very softly.

Every other time he gobbled, I called, starting soft, and louder as he got louder. I changed type of calls everyother time he gobbled. I knew when he flew down by the sound of his gobble. I actually thought he was going away from me but he was making sort a half moon arc around me. I had my mouth call in, but didn't use it till I was ready to make the shot. When I finally saw him, I laid all my calls down except the mouth call, and when he got close enough and when he went behind a tree I got my gun up. When he steped out from behind the tree I made a soft cluck with the mouth call, his head went up and the rest is history, he never made a flop.

I must say, when I got home with him I weighed and measure everything 4 times. Weight-23 lbs, beard 11 3/4 inches, R. Spur-1 1/4in., Left spur-1 3/8 in. I must add, the tape measurement pic. of the beard is misleading, when I started measuring his beard it was 11 3/4 inches but it started falling out, guess from pullying on it and the beard actually appears a little shorter. Regardless, I'm proud of him.
